Factors Influencing Peacock Life Expectancy

The life expectancy of a peacock is influenced by a variety of factors ranging from environmental conditions to genetic traits. Understanding these variables is crucial for those interested in peafowl husbandry or wildlife conservation.

One of the primary factors is habitat. Peacocks living in the wild often face threats such as predators, competition for food, and harsh weather conditions, which can reduce their lifespan. In contrast, peacocks kept in captivity or protected environments typically experience fewer threats and can live longer.

Nutrition also plays a significant role. A balanced diet rich in essential nutrients supports overall health, immune function, and longevity. Peafowl consume a variety of foods including grains, seeds, insects, and small reptiles. Malnutrition or an inadequate diet can lead to weakened immune systems and increased susceptibility to disease.

Predation and disease are natural limiting factors. In the wild, peacocks must evade predators such as big cats, foxes, and birds of prey. Additionally, parasitic infections and viral or bacterial diseases can impact survival rates. Regular veterinary care in captivity helps mitigate these risks.

Human interaction can have both positive and negative effects. Conservation efforts and captive breeding programs improve survival and genetic diversity. Conversely, habitat destruction and poaching diminish wild populations.

Stress levels are another consideration. Peafowl subjected to constant stress from overcrowding, loud noises, or handling may suffer from health issues that reduce lifespan.

Typical Lifespan Ranges in Different Settings

The lifespan of peacocks varies significantly depending on whether they live in the wild or in captivity. Below is an overview:

  • Wild Peacocks: Their lifespan is generally shorter due to environmental hazards.
  • Captive Peacocks: Often live longer due to controlled conditions and veterinary care.
Setting Average Lifespan Maximum Recorded Lifespan Key Influencing Factors
Wild 8 to 15 years 20 years Predation, food availability, disease
Captivity (Zoos, Farms) 15 to 25 years 30 years Diet, veterinary care, protection from predators

Genetic and Species Variations Impacting Longevity

Not all peafowl species share identical life expectancies. The Indian peafowl (Pavo cristatus), known for its vibrant plumage, is the most commonly studied species. Other species, such as the Green peafowl (Pavo muticus) and the Congo peafowl (Afropavo congensis), exhibit different longevity profiles due to genetic and ecological factors.

Genetic diversity within populations can influence resilience to disease and adaptability to environmental changes. Captive breeding programs often focus on maintaining genetic variation to promote healthier, longer-lived birds.

Additionally, sexual dimorphism impacts lifespan. Male peacocks, with their elaborate tails, expend more energy on displays and are more visible to predators, which may reduce their average lifespan compared to females.

Environmental and Seasonal Effects on Longevity

Seasonal changes and environmental stressors also influence peacock longevity. In colder climates, peafowl may face difficulty maintaining body heat, leading to increased mortality unless adequate shelter is provided. Seasonal availability of food affects nutritional status and breeding success.

Humidity and rainfall patterns can affect parasite loads and disease prevalence. For instance, wet conditions may promote the spread of fungal infections or avian parasites.

Providing year-round shelter, supplemental feeding during scarce months, and monitoring environmental conditions are important strategies for managing peacock health and lifespan in variable climates.

Comparison of Peafowl Lifespan with Related Species

Understanding the life expectancy of peacocks in relation to other members of the Phasianidae family provides useful context:

Species Average Lifespan in Wild Average Lifespan in Captivity
Indian Peafowl (*Pavo cristatus*) 8–15 years 15–20 years
Green Peafowl (*Pavo muticus*) 10–12 years 15–20 years
Common Pheasant (*Phasianus colchicus*) 3–5 years 10–15 years
Golden Pheasant (*Chrysolophus pictus*) 5–8 years 10–15 years

Age-Related Changes and Indicators in Peacocks

As peacocks age, several physiological and behavioral changes can be observed that correlate with their life stage:

  • Plumage Quality: Mature males develop their iconic iridescent train feathers, which can diminish in quality with advanced age.
  • Reproductive Activity: Peak breeding occurs typically between 3 and 7 years of age; reproductive vigor declines afterward.
  • Mobility and Behavior: Older peacocks may exhibit reduced agility and less frequent courtship displays.
  • Health Markers: Signs of aging include wear on beak and claws, diminished eyesight, and susceptibility to infections.
